Message type: E = Error
Message class: ARBERP_MAP - Message class for package ARBERP1_MAPPINGS_CMN
Message number: 608
Message text: Duplicate: service entry sheet &1 has already been created with no. &2

- Duplicate: service entry sheet &1 has already been created with no. &2 ?The SAP error message ARBERP_MAP608 indicates that there is a duplicate service entry sheet (SES) being created in the system. Specifically, the message states that a service entry sheet with the same reference has already been created, and it provides the details of the existing entry sheet number.
Cause:
The error typically occurs due to one of the following reasons:
- Duplicate Entry: The user is attempting to create a service entry sheet that has already been created for the same service or purchase order.
- System Configuration: There may be issues with the configuration or settings in the SAP system that allow for duplicate entries.
- User Error: The user may have inadvertently tried to create the same SES multiple times.
Solution:
To resolve the error, you can take the following steps:
Check Existing Entries:
- Verify if the service entry sheet with the specified number already exists in the system. You can do this by navigating to the service entry sheet transaction (e.g., ML81N) and searching for the SES number mentioned in the error message.
Review Purchase Order:
- Check the associated purchase order to see if the SES has already been created for the services rendered. Ensure that the SES is not already recorded.
Correct the Entry:
- If you find that the SES already exists, you may need to update or modify the existing entry instead of creating a new one.
Consult Documentation:
- Review any relevant documentation or guidelines for creating service entry sheets to ensure compliance with the process.
Contact Support:
- If you are unable to resolve the issue, consider reaching out to your SAP support team or system administrator for further assistance. They may need to check for any underlying configuration issues or system errors.
